Determination of Microbial Composition in Different Volume of Biofloc<br />

Muhammad Fadhli bin Mat Sobri<br />

Supervisor: Dr. Nor Azman Kasan<br />

Bachelor of Applied Science (Fisheries)<br />

School of Fisheries and Aquaculture Sciences<br />

The increases demands on aquaculture industries leading to increase uses of biofloc<br />

technology. With the introduction of new inventions of rapid biofloc, the effectiveness<br />

of biofloc increases due to decrease in time to produce matured biofloc. This study<br />

aimed to determine the bacterial composition in different biofloc volume. This<br />

experiment started after the biofloc in the tank are matured with difference biofloc<br />

volume, i.e. 2, 4, and 6 ml/L, and the control are 0ml/L. The sample was taken every<br />

week for 1 month in each tank for bacteria counting. The bacteria numbers found on<br />

every biofloc tank were from 200 CFU/15 ml to 800000 CFU/ 15 ml. The study found<br />

out that the number of harmful bacteria will decrease if the good bacteria thrived<br />

based on 4 ml biofloc volume tank. The best biofloc volume for fish and shrimp culture<br />

is 4 ml which has the lowest harmful bacteria.<br />
